3 generations of the Benchmade Nimravus. Love seeing/feeling the subtle design changes. They are surprisingly different in hand, considering how small the changes are. I prefer the 2nd gen, with the more pronounced finger extension and slightly recessed aluminum scales (and updated jimping from the 1st gen). It just feels a bit more secure in hand and has a little more attention to fit and finish, as the tang is sculpted all the way around. One of my favorite all around designs.
Anyone know why they changed the tang to be flush? I'd kinda get it with non-metallic scales, but these are aluminum anyway, so no significant increase in heat transfer, i would imagine.
